Responsibilities:

As an Indirect Tax Manager, you will be responsible for transaction tax compliance.  Indirect tax returns are filed in state and local tax jurisdictions throughout the United States.

Key Responsibilities:

* Review indirect tax returns & payments including sales, use, and gross receipts; review business license applications and renewals; ensure timely and accurate filings to minimize assessments
* Develop, improve and streamline processes and procedures for indirect tax return compliance
* Analyze GL, reconciliations, and tax reports to ensure accurate reporting of tax; reconcile data between systems to ensure integrity and accuracy
* Monitor the sales tax system to ensure correct rates and tax rules are applied
* Respond to correspondence & inquiries from tax authorities and resolve outstanding issues
* Manage, support and develop tax staff
